FIELD: medical engineering. SUBSTANCE: device has objective, eye-pieces, video camera with signal- to-digital code converter, computer, digital-to-analog converter, amplifier, motors and liquid biaxial prism set in front of the objective. The prism has input window, output window connected with sealed corrugated envelope. The prism is filled with liquid and is governed by means of motors using computer signals. The signals from computer roll out the input and output windows of the prism. Spatial wedge changing optical beam direction between patient eye and objective and compensating involuntary eye movements is produced. EFFECT: stable iris image; enhanced accuracy of diagnosis; high reliability of examination results. 1 dwg
